The Ogun State Ministry of Culture and Tourism has pledged strong collaboration with the Abeokuta Polo Club as part of efforts to diversify the State’s tourism offerings and stimulate economic growth.

Commissioner for Culture and Tourism, Hon. Sesan Fagbayi, gave the assurance while hosting representatives of the Abeokuta Polo Club, led by its President, Dr. Adams Sheriff, at his office in Oke-Mosan.

Describing the introduction of the Polo Game as a timely and strategic move, Hon. Fagbayi said, “The Polo Game is a welcome development in Ogun State. It has tremendous economic potential — from creating jobs to boosting tourism.”

He noted that the Ministry would fully integrate Polo into its tourism activities and commended the Club’s leadership for its proactive efforts.

“I am very appreciative of this laudable idea you are bringing to the State, and this will be the biggest Polo Centre in the southwest. As a government, we will continue in our own capacity to give you the necessary institutional support by including it in the tourism calendar, as well as making the club a tourist attraction of choice,” the Commissioner assured.

Also speaking, the Permanent Secretary in the Ministry, Dr. Yusuff Quudus, emphasized the broader vision surrounding the initiative, noting the need for complementary hospitality infrastructure.

“We must begin to think ahead about developing hotels and resorts around the Centre. This will not only attract more tourists but will also generate significant revenue for the Club, the Ministry, and the State at large,” Dr. Quudus said.

In his remarks, President of the Abeokuta Polo Club, Dr. Adams Sheriff, revealed that plans were already underway for the Club’s maiden event.

“Our first event, tagged ‘Culture and Tourism Polo Tournament,’ is scheduled for May 3, 2025. We are also aligning with the Lisabi Festival to maximize visibility and embed Polo firmly into Ogun’s rich tourism calendar,” Dr. Sheriff explained.
